Hotel exercise room etiquette question: Is it okay to use the elliptical for 44 minutes? I came into the exercise room this morning while a couple were using the two treadmills. I was just getting on the (only) elliptical when another woman came in. When she realized all of the equipment was in use she huffed a little. The gentleman on the treadmill told her he only had 8 minutes left. I told her I would be 44 minutes. She looked annoyed, but I wasn't sure exactly why. The guy left, she got on the treadmill. About 35 minutes into my workout she asked how much longer I'd be. I told her I still had nine minutes. At this she commented "STILL?!" and stomped off, then came back and got on the treadmill again...she made it really uncomfortable to finish my workout...so my question is - was I being an equipment hog? Is it customary to cut your workout short if someone else wants to use the equipment? I probably would have quit early or switched to the treadmill if she hadn't been so obnoxious. Being a "newbie" to the whole workout thing, I have no idea if I was being rude. I just don't know...do other people cut their workout short to accommodate others? Many places post a 30 minute minute sign because many people hog the equipment. But a hotel is a little different. If there are a lot of people waiting to use the equipment, then using it for shorter time is good etiquette. If the person asked me kindly, I would have shortened my time to 30 minutes. But if they are being rude, then it would have made me stay on longer, lol! I try to get in early at hotels when most people don't use them. Sounds like you did fine.
